Key Ingredients & Substitutions

Vodka: This is the base spirit for your Pomegranate Mule. For a different flavor, consider using gin or a flavored vodka, like citrus or pomegranate flavored, for a twist.

Pomegranate Juice: Fresh is best! If you can’t find fresh juice, bottled juice works fine. You can also substitute with cranberry juice for a different fruity flavor.

Lime Juice: Fresh lime juice adds brightness. If fresh limes aren’t available, bottled lime juice is an okay replacement, but fresh makes a noticeable difference in taste.

Ginger Beer: The spice of ginger beer is what makes the mule special. You can use ginger ale for a milder taste but keep in mind it’s sweeter and less spicy.

Garnishes: While pomegranate seeds add a nice touch, you can also use mint leaves for freshness instead. Rosemary adds an aromatic element if you like!

How Can I Perfectly Rim My Glass?

Rimming the glass with salt not only adds flavor but gives a beautiful presentation! Here’s how to do it right:

  • Start by cutting a lime wedge and running it around the rim of your glass.
  • On a flat plate, sprinkle coarse salt. You can mix in some lime zest for extra flavor!
  • Carefully dip the rim into the salt, making sure it coats evenly. This adds a burst of flavor with each sip.

This simple step elevates your drink and makes it look impressive!

Refreshing Pomegranate Mule Recipe

Ingredients You’ll Need:

  • 2 oz vodka
  • 1 oz pomegranate juice (preferably fresh)
  • 1/2 oz fresh lime juice
  • 4-6 oz ginger beer
  • Ice cubes
  • Pomegranate seeds (for garnish)
  • Lime wheel or wedge (for garnish)
  • Fresh rosemary sprig (optional garnish)
  • Coarse salt (for rimming the glass)

How Much Time Will You Need?

This delightful Pomegranate Mule takes about 5-10 minutes to prepare. It’s a quick and easy cocktail that comes together in no time, making it perfect for gatherings or a refreshing treat for yourself!

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Rim Your Glass:

Start by rimming your glass to add a special touch! Use a lime wedge to dampen the rim, then dip the glass into a plate of coarse salt, ensuring the rim is evenly coated. This not only looks great but also adds a flavor boost to your drink!

2. Add Ice:

Fill your rimmed glass with ice cubes. This will keep your cocktail nice and cold while mixing all the wonderful flavors together.

3. Mix the Ingredients:

Pour in the vodka, fresh pomegranate juice, and lime juice over the ice. This combination brings out a beautiful color and flavor that you’ll love!

4. Top with Ginger Beer:

Now it’s time for the fizz! Gently top off your drink with ginger beer. The amount you use will depend on your preference for sweetness and spice—feel free to adjust!

5. Stir and Combine:

Using a bar spoon or a straw, stir gently to combine all the ingredients. Be careful not to stir too hard; you don’t want to lose the bubbles!

6. Garnish Your Drink:

Make it pretty! Garnish with a lime wheel or wedge on the rim, sprinkle some pomegranate seeds on top, and if you like, add a fresh rosemary sprig for an aromatic touch.

7. Serve and Enjoy:

Your Pomegranate Mule is ready to be enjoyed! Serve it immediately while it’s cold and refreshing. Cheers to a delightful drink!

Can I Use a Different Type of Alcohol?

Absolutely! While vodka is traditional, you could try using gin or rum for a unique twist. Just keep in mind that the flavor profile will change slightly with different spirits!

Can I Make This Drink Non-Alcoholic?

Yes! Simply omit the vodka and increase the amount of ginger beer and pomegranate juice. You’ll still get a delicious and refreshing drink that everyone can enjoy.

How Can I Store Leftover Ingredients?

Store any leftover pomegranate juice in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3-4 days. For ginger beer, keep it sealed in a cool dark place and it should stay good until its expiration date.

Can I Prepare This Ahead of Time?

You can mix the vodka, pomegranate juice, and lime juice ahead of time and store it in the fridge. Just add ice and ginger beer just before serving to keep it fizzy and fresh!
